With the festive season in full swing, the Primrose police are urging residents to take special precautions.
“We’re appealing to the community to be careful, especially when entering or leaving their premises,” said Sgt Styles Maome, communications officer for Primrose SAPS.

The warning comes after an increase in violent crimes such as hijackings, house break-ins, armed robberies and business robberies.
“We’ll double our efforts to make Primrose a safe place to be, but we also appeal for support from our community,” Maome said.
